Warning signs include multiple slow or backed‑up drains, gurgling toilets, sewage odors in or around the property, unusually lush patches of grass over a septic field, frequent toilet clogs, and sewage or standing water near drains or the septic tank area.
If water is flowing uncontrolled, turn off the main water shutoff, avoid using toilets and drains, shut off electrical power to affected areas if water is near outlets, move valuables out of the way, and contact an emergency plumbing professional right away.
Hydro‑jetting uses a high‑pressure water stream to remove heavy buildup, tree roots, grease, and mineral deposits from drains and sewer pipes. It is recommended when mechanical snaking is insufficient or when buildup is extensive and a thorough cleaning is needed.

Costs vary widely based on the problem, equipment needed, and location. Simple drain cleanings are generally less expensive, while camera inspections, hydro‑jetting, or sewer line repairs cost more. Request an upfront estimate and ask whether diagnostics or travel fees apply.
Simple jobs like a basic clog often take 30 to 90 minutes. Diagnostics such as camera inspections may take 1–2 hours, while larger repairs, septic work, or replacements can take several hours or require scheduling over multiple days.
Clear access to affected fixtures or the work area, turn off water if instructed, secure pets, gather details about symptoms and recent issues, and have any relevant paperwork or home warranty information available. This helps the technician diagnose and complete the job faster.
